access logs Print


Access logs record all network requests made to your web site, such as when a web user connects to your web site by opening a page. These logs can be very useful if you are trying to collect statistical data regarding traffic on your web site, establish who your visitors are and where they came from, or learn which web browser was most used to view your site.

The log displays data in a standard format that can be interpreted by web site log analysis tools. These tools can help you present statistical data about your web site — essential when you are trying to study the usefulness of a site promotion or even to troubleshoot problems with your pages.
